India Export Policy Checker
55151120 Free

Bleached cotton yarn classified under HSN 55151120 is produced through chemical treatment of raw or greige cotton yarn to remove natural pigments and impurities, resulting in a bright white fiber suitable for further textile processing or direct use in weaving and knitting applications. The bleaching process typically involves oxidizing agents and alkaline conditions to achieve uniform color and improved dyeability for downstream fabric manufacturing. This commodity is freely exportable from India without a license requirement and represents a key intermediate product in the global cotton textile supply chain.
